From 9221ca336d9abafadae1659bf35434834a06f864 Mon Sep 17 00:00:00 2001 From: Simon Holthausen Date: Wed, 4 Sep 2024 13:42:19 +0200 Subject: [PATCH] fix: remove process declaration Likely added during ancient times for Svelte Native. It now gets in the way, and SvelteNative folks can add a declaration themselves if they need to Fixes #2483 --- packages/svelte2tsx/svelte-shims-v4.d.ts | 1 - packages/svelte2tsx/svelte-shims.d.ts | 1 - 2 files changed, 2 deletions(-) diff --git a/packages/svelte2tsx/svelte-shims-v4.d.ts b/packages/svelte2tsx/svelte-shims-v4.d.ts index 5227cb041..f830ea6b0 100644 --- a/packages/svelte2tsx/svelte-shims-v4.d.ts +++ b/packages/svelte2tsx/svelte-shims-v4.d.ts @@ -59,7 +59,6 @@ type KeysMatching = {[K in keyof Obj]-?: Obj[K] extends V ? K : never}[k /** @internal PRIVATE API, DO NOT USE */ declare type __sveltets_2_CustomEvents = {[K in KeysMatching]: T[K] extends CustomEvent ? T[K]['detail']: T[K]} -declare var process: NodeJS.Process & { browser: boolean } declare function __sveltets_2_ensureRightProps(props: Props): {}; declare function __sveltets_2_instanceOf(type: AConstructorTypeOf): T; declare function __sveltets_2_allPropsType(): SvelteAllProps diff --git a/packages/svelte2tsx/svelte-shims.d.ts b/packages/svelte2tsx/svelte-shims.d.ts index a8066b0a7..3b96603e2 100644 --- a/packages/svelte2tsx/svelte-shims.d.ts +++ b/packages/svelte2tsx/svelte-shims.d.ts @@ -138,7 +138,6 @@ type KeysMatching = {[K in keyof Obj]-?: Obj[K] extends V ? K : never}[k /** @internal PRIVATE API, DO NOT USE */ declare type __sveltets_2_CustomEvents = {[K in KeysMatching]: T[K] extends CustomEvent ? T[K]['detail']: T[K]} -declare var process: NodeJS.Process & { browser: boolean } declare function __sveltets_2_ensureRightProps(props: Props): {}; declare function __sveltets_2_instanceOf(type: AConstructorTypeOf): T; declare function __sveltets_2_allPropsType(): SvelteAllProps pFad - Phonifier reborn

Pfad - The Proxy pFad of © 2024 Garber Painting. All rights reserved.

Note: This service is not intended for secure transactions such as banking, social media, email, or purchasing. Use at your own risk. We assume no liability whatsoever for broken pages.


Alternative Proxies:

Alternative Proxy

pFad Proxy

pFad v3 Proxy

pFad v4 Proxy